Uncle Bill’s Signature Marinated Salmon Recipe

Ingredients

Adjust Servings:
1/3 cup soy sauce
1/2 cup pure maple syrup
1/4 cup freshly squeezed orange juice or 1/4 cup frozen orange juice
1 tablespoon freshly squeezed lime juice
2 large garlic cloves, minced
1 teaspoon minced fresh gingerroot
12 ounces sockey salmon fillets, skin on
4 tablespoons butter
2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
1 teaspoon dried dill weed

Steps

1
Done

In a Mixing Bowl, Combine Soy Sauce, Maple Syrup, Orange Juice, Lime Juice, Garlic and Ginger; Mix Well.

2
Done

Place Salmon Filets in a Casserole Dish That Is Large Enough For the Filets, Skin Side Down.

3
Done

Pour the Marinating Mixture Over the Salmon and Coat Well.

4
Done

Turn Salmon Fillets With the Flesh Side Down, Cover With Plastic Wrap and Let Marinate in Refrigerator from 1 to 3 Hours or Overnight.

5
Done

to Speed Up the Marinate Time, Prick Holes in the Salmon With a Fork and Marinate For 1 Hour.

6
Done

Preheat Oven to 400f.

7
Done

Heat Butter and Oil in a Frying Pan on Medium-High Heat.

8
Done

Place Marinated Filets Flesh Side Down Into the Hot Pan and Sear For 2 Minutes or Until Lightly Browned on the Flesh Side.

9
Done

Using an Oven Proof Casserole Dish, Transfer the Salmon and Place Into the Dish, Skin Side Down.

10
Done

Pour the Pan Juices and the Marinade Over the Salmon.
